The Role of a Registered Agent
A registered agent serves as a critical point of contact between a business and the state. This agent is responsible for receiving crucial legal documents, such as court documents, tax documents, and official correspondence from government officials. By nominating a registered agent, a business ensures it has a reliable person or entity to handle these vital communications, thereby maintaining compliance with state regulations.
In addition to receiving legal documents, a registered agent helps companies manage their legal duties. Grasping Registered Agent Services Costs
As evaluating the RA market, grasping the associated costs is important for companies looking to remain in compliance minus breaking the bank. The cost of hiring a registered agent can fluctuate greatly depending on factors such as the level of assistance, the agent's standing, and additional features offered. Businesses can typically expect to incur ranging from $50 to 300 each year for trustworthy registered agent services. More affordable options may be available, especially if you compare options and compare multiple registered agent companies.

Adherence and Legal Obligations
Having a registered agent is critical for meeting multiple regulatory and legal obligations that businesses face. A registered agent acts as the primary point of contact for the business regarding official paperwork and government notifications. This includes handling service of process and important communications from state agencies, ensuring that the business remains compliant with the law. By having a trustworthy registered agent, businesses can avoid possible legal consequences that arise from missing important deadlines or failing to respond to legal notifications.
Different states have required registered agent requirements that businesses must adhere to in order to remain in good standing. For instance, businesses need to designate a registered agent who has a physical address in the state of formation and is available during regular business hours. Additionally, a registered agent must promptly forward legal documents to the business, ensuring that the company is always aware of any legal matters that require action. Failing to meet these requirements can lead to severe penalties and even the closure of the business.
